In November 2025, Hexen Press published my first book, Aradia’s Hidden Hand: The Untold Life of Roma Lister. Part monograph, part folklore anthology, the book presents new evidence that Roma Lister — a hitherto ignored folklore collector, writer, and spiritualist medium — had a hand in the crafting of Aradia, one of the most important texts in the rise of modern witchcraft. Here’s what some readers have said about the book:

Professor Ronald Hutton CBE (University of Bristol):

“This book provides important new information concerning the milieu from which one of the foundational texts of modern Paganism emerged. It also gives generously to those who simply like folk tales and beliefs.”

Marco Visconti (author of The Aleister Crowley Manual):

“Manns…restores Roma Lister to the story not as an accessory, but as a woman whose proximity to folklore, magic, scholarship, and spiritualist practice makes her historically consequential…If you care about Aradia, if you care about how modern witchcraft assembled its mythic DNA, or if you simply want to watch a skilled historian pull a forgotten figure back into focus and make you wonder how you ever missed her, this book is precisely what you have been waiting for.”

Dr Massimo Biondi (Journal of the Society for Psychical Research):

“I was pleasantly struck by the amount of ‘new’ material contained in this book…Manns deserves recognition for having brought back to our attention much data and intellectual stimuli that may prove further inspiring.”
